
Real Madrid have failed to win any silverware in the last two campaigns. Transfermarkt's recent valuation update for La Liga players shows that almost all of the club's star players have suffered drops in value. Specifically, the 22-year-old English midfielder Bellingham, who plays for Los Blancos, has seen his value decrease by another €10 million to €130 million. He was in underwhelming form last term, featuring in 22 matches across all competitions for the club, with 8 goals and 5 assists.

Bellingham's market value has dropped further, marking his third consecutive decline. It has fallen from his career-high of €180 million to €130 million, a full €50 million decrease. Yet he remains the highest-valued English player and still the top English star.

According to Transfermarkt data, there are four English players worth over €100 million. They are:Bellingham at €130 million, Rice at €120 million, Saka at €110 million, and Palmer at €100 million..
